Description
Experience the warmth of a classic apple fritter in loaf form with this cozy, soft-baked bread. This delicious quick bread is packed with tart Granny Smith apples folded into a rich, tangy sour cream batter and finished with a crunchy, spiced streusel topping. Perfect for brunch or a mid-day tea break, it brings the nostalgic flavors of a bakery straight to your kitchen without any need for deep frying.
Ingredients
1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
2 tbsp all-purpose flour (for coating apples)
1/2 cup brown sugar (for batter)
1/3 cup brown sugar (for streusel)
2 Granny Smith apples, peeled, cored, and chopped
1/2 cup sour cream
1/3 cup butter, melted (for batter)
1/4 cup plus 3 tbsp butter, softened (for streusel)
2 large eggs
1 tsp baking powder
1/2 tsp baking soda
1 tsp cinnamon
1/2 tsp nutmeg
1/2 tsp salt
1/4 cup milk
1 tsp vanilla extract
1/4 cup chopped pecans (optional for streusel)
Instructions
Preheat oven to 350°F and grease a 9×5-inch loaf pan, lining with parchment paper.
Combine softened butter, 1/3 cup brown sugar, 2 tbsp flour, cinnamon, nutmeg, and pecans in a bowl to create a coarse streusel topping.
In a separate bowl, toss chopped apples with 2 tbsp flour to coat, ensuring they stay suspended in the batter.
Whisk remaining 1 1/2 cups flour, baking powder, baking soda, spices, and salt.
In another bowl, mix eggs, sour cream, melted butter, milk, sugar, and vanilla until smooth.
Combine wet and dry ingredients just until moistened, then fold in the coated apples.
Pour batter into the pan and sprinkle the streusel mixture evenly over the top.
Bake for 55 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
C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ring to a wire rack.
Notes
Ensure all ingredients are at room temperature for the best batter texture. Lining the pan with parchment paper is highly recommended for easy removal. Store at room temperature in an airtight container for up to 3 days or freeze for up to 1 month.
